Tricks and tips for getting the perfect vacation home experience:

Finding your perfect rental home:

  • In the Hilton Head area, The sooner your group can book, the easier your search will be. The most desirable rental homes are reserved very early. Booking your rental home six to twelve months before your vacation dates is recommended. Holidays such as Christmas and Thanksgiving are excellent times to plan and book your rental.
  • Summer is the most expensive season in the Hilton Head area. To get the best value, try shifting your family's Hilton Head trip dates to the Spring or Fall months. May, September, and even October offer warmer weather, fewer crowds, and reduced traffic.
  • Property managers sometimes offer discounts for veterans and active duty military. Make sure to check with your property manager to see if special offers are available for your group before you book.
  • Property managers usually offer guests an option to add v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which normally cost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ed vacation time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or additional gasoline exp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for more information.
  • Many management companies and vacation rental houses supply Hilton Head area visitor guide magazines which will include coupons, either offered directly by local businesses, or through a relationship between the property management company and the business itself. You can also find Hilton Head visitors guide and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

How to pick the best rental home in Hilton Head:

  • Select a group leader, select your dates, and select a maximum budget.
  • Decide how many beds and what type of bedroom configuration you need. Oceanfront home with huge windows and a panoramic views has 9 bedrooms and 11 bathrooms.
  • Precise details about bedrooms and bed counts & types is usually available on booking pages. If not, email the host before reserving your home. Note that most properties list maximum guest capacity, which often includes sofa beds.
  • If your family is vacationing with pets, you'll need to search for a rental that allows animals. Request specifics on breed, weight, and type restrictions. Often, property owners charge pet deposits and fees.
  • Are you looking for specific amenities? Most websites include search filters for amenities. Amenity filters help you quickly remove less-optimal properties.
  • Suitable accessibility amenities can make or ruin a vacation for guests with disabilities. Confirm all necessary amenities are available before reserving a rental

Have a wonderful stay:

  • Take a copy of the host's contact number and entry/exit procedures for your rental.
  • Property managers are great sources of help! Don't be shy to ask quest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Keep the property locked while you're gone! Don't let thieves ruin your family vacation.
  • Make a record of any damages to the rental at check in, and immediately e-mail them to the owner. We especially recommend texts and e-mails, as they usually contain time stamps that are very helpful if damages are attributed to your stay.
  • Respect the neighborhood. Often times, adjacent homes are occupied by permanent residents. Respecting late-night noise limits and parking policies reduces conflict and allows everyone to enjoy their day.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local! Local residents can typically help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to enjoy a steak with a view,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Don't leave anything behind! Before you drive away, take a walk through the rental property to make sure you've collected all of your things. Make sure to check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den items.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.
  • Leave feedback! Hosts rely on good feedback to inspire more bookings. They'll be much obliged for your feedback. Alternatively, if something went awry, other vacationing families will be thankful you shared your review and help them have the best future vacation. Please be fair with your feedback If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the manager had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to solve it.
